随笔分类 -  公开课学习

摘要:本文是mit6.824的lab1实现记录,目前已通过所有test,但终端会有EOF报错,暂时还未排查到错误。 基本架构 MapReduce模型角色有两种:master和worker。master是map和reduce任务的调度者,起码任务调度和请求处理是异步的,所以要考虑多线程。worker是请求并 阅读全文
posted @ 2021-11-18 19:58 忘语川 阅读(199) 评论(0) 推荐(0)
摘要:本文是在阅读伯克利大学CS61A项目4源码后的小结,作者将记录以下重点: 文件功能介绍 repl流程分析,即项目基本架构流程 eval: scheme_eval和scheme_apply 文件介绍 scheme.py 主程序入口文件,repl流程实现,Frame(环境)定义,各种Procedure和 阅读全文
posted @ 2021-10-16 20:47 忘语川 阅读(554) 评论(0) 推荐(0)